Accessible Parking

Accessible parking is available in the front of Lots B, C, D, F, G, H and M. The appropriate state-issued hang tag or license plate is required and strictly enforced. If you have a hang tag we ask that you display it in a visible location to help the parking staff direct you to the designated parking areas. In addition, the person to whom the disabled tag was issued must be in the vehicle and may be asked to present a state disabled registration card. Accessible parking is available for purchase on the day of the event and is filled on a first-come, first-served basis.

ADA Seating

ADA/wheelchair seating is located on the Field, Scout Investments Club and Horizon Levels. Seating is on raised platforms which meet governmental requirements for access and enhanced sightlines. In addition to the person needing accessible seating, an adjacent companion seat is available. Subject to space availability, up to two additional companion seats may be purchased. Alcoholic Beverages

Policies pertaining to alcohol are in place so that all guests can enjoy the event in a safe and comfortable environment. You will be asked to surrender any alcoholic beverages not purchased at Arrowhead Stadium or any alcohol carried in a prohibited container. One of our attendants will dispose of these beverages. You may be refused admission into the stadium if it appears that you are intoxicated and may be taken to the Security Office for evaluation.

  • State law requires that all persons consuming alcohol be at least 21 years of age.
  • If you are under the age of 35, you will be asked to show valid identification indicating your age prior to purchasing any alcoholic beverages. If it is determined you used a false ID, you may be subject to arrest.
  • Only two (2) alcoholic beverages per ID may be purchased at a time.
  • No alcoholic beverages will be sold to anyone perceived to be alcohol impaired or intoxicated.
  • No alcohol will be sold after the end of the third quarter in the Field and Upper levels. It is at management’s discretion to stop the sale of alcohol earlier than the third quarter if they deem necessary (except in designated premium areas).

Allowed Items

The following items are permitted into the stadium:

  • Purses no larger than 8½” x 11″ x 6″ (must fit in template at the gate as you enter the stadium)
  • Blankets (not in a carrier)
  • Banners, signs and flags (no larger than 3′ x 5′) are permitted as long as they do not interfere with other guests
  • Small diaper bags (if infant is with guest)
  • Breast pump and supplies
  • Plastic baby bottles (if infant is with guest)
  • Binoculars and case
  • Small still camera and case (no larger than 4″)
  • Hand-held radios and TVs are permitted if they do not interfere with other guests – an ear piece must be used to listen
  • Seat cushion – lightweight foam with sealed plastic cover
  • One 20 oz sealed bottle of water per ticketed guest

Ambassadors

The Kansas City Chiefs Ambassadors are a group of former Chiefs players living in the greater Kansas City area, dedicated to supporting the Kansas City Chiefs football team and its fans. The Ambassadors raise money for numerous charities through their annual golf tournament and other fundraising endeavors, make numerous appearances in the community and sign autographs on gamedays at Arrowhead Stadium.

Animals

Service animals are allowed to accompany guests with disabilities into the stadium area. Information regarding access points and accommodations can be obtained by contacting Customer Relations at 816.920.4237 or customerrelations@kcchiefs.org. All other animals are prohibited.

Aramark

Aramark is the Upper and Lower Level Concession Stands vendor.

The Kansas City Chiefs, along with their food service partners at Aramark, offer a unique fundraising opportunity for non-profit organizations in the Kansas and Missouri areas. Concession stands at Arrowhead Stadium are offered to volunteer groups who staff and operate the stand. In return they receive a percentage of the sales produced in that location.
